Transform Ministries UK to Host Women’s Retreat

Women from across East Anglia are warmly invited to take part in a three-day Catholic retreat, “Beautiful,” hosted by Transform Ministries UK this autumn. The retreat will run from Friday 14 to Sunday 16 November 2025 at the peaceful Clare Priory Retreat Centre, Sudbury.


Centred on the words from the Song of Songs – “You are altogether beautiful, my love; there is no flaw in you” (4:7) – the retreat seeks to help women rediscover their true dignity and worth in the light of Christ’s love.

“Our hearts are naturally drawn to beauty,” say the organisers. “Yet while we may easily see beauty around us, we often struggle to recognise the beauty within ourselves. This retreat invites you to step back, rest in the presence of God, and allow Him to reveal His love for you – a love that heals, restores, and calls you beautiful.”

Over the weekend, participants will be guided through inspiring talks, times of prayer ministry, praise and worship, and reflection on our identity as beloved daughters of God and brides of Christ.

There will be opportunities to receive the Sacraments, including Holy Mass and guided Adoration of the Blessed Sacrament. Outside of sessions, guests can enjoy the tranquillity of Clare Priory’s grounds, take nature walks, spend time in silent prayer, or share fellowship with other women.

The retreat will be led by Fr Emmanuel Aresseril OSA, who will serve as Retreat Master and Chaplain. Though rooted in the Catholic faith and Sacramental life, the event is open to all women, regardless of denomination.
